Smiticles rode up to the village of Riverrun with the thoughts of his warm, comfortable bed replacing the hard leather of his saddle for the first time in 5 or 6 days. Dust from the road choked his throat and parched his lips as he dismounted and tethered Mr. Twain to the tree outside his home. Another sabbatical, this time to the rolling hills of Delucia, had cleared his mind and he once again felt at peace with his surroundings. Smiticles often took long journeys to reflect on life and more often than not, to seek out new Adventures for the guild.
Looking around the small clearing between his home and the home of Max vanPelt he noticed the gypsies, or in this case the lack of the gypsies, that normally make camp in the nearby forest. A short walk into the trees brought him to one camp and he instantaneously noticed the look of foreboding upon their faces.
”Something is amiss here in Riverrun”, he thought to himself.
Rather than approach the gypsies at this time, for he was extremely tired from his travels, Smiticles went back to his study and penned a simple note to his good friend Max.
Max;
I have returned once more from another sabbatical and have just now arrived at Riverrun. I will regale you later with the new adventures I feel the ALV may seek out but as of now I am concerned. From the faces and behavior of our gypsy friends I have a feeling something is amiss. Please seek me out when you return home and bring me up to date on the happenings of Vesper and our beloved village of Riverrun. I can't help but think there is something distressing taking place.
Your friend and colleague
Smiticles Cu` Chulainn
Walking across the small clearing he tacks the note to Max's door and then heads back home. Standing at his water trough as he cleans the dust from his face and quenches his thirst he can not help but wonder what is afoot. |

Last night's meeting with Arcana at the ALV Guild Hall was both happy and sad. Either way, it was truly good to see her again, and her gift of deeding the lands around River Run that the ALV has settled on to Max was much appreciated.
After an evening of Max filling Arcana in on news from Sosaria, and Arcana describing what she has been doing in far off lands, it was time for Max to inform some more of the ALV as to the plan hatched by Vaen for the liberation of Cove, Minoc and Jhelom.
Taking a look over towards Smiticles' house from his roof, Max noticed one or two of the windows lit up from the lanterns inside.
"Ahhh, Smiticles has finally returned from his travels", Max sighed as he spoke out loud. "Now I must tell him to prepare for combat."
Walking across the small courtyard between their two houses Max called out to Smiticles to come outside and join him. Sitting on a couple of logs in the clearing Smiticles was updated on all the goings on and happenings that will have an impact on the ALV's immediate future.
Expectedly solemn, Smit took the news in stride. "This is why we train, is it not Max?", he asked. "You make sure I know where and when to be there, and I will gladly stand side by side with my friends and family in the ALV and do what needs to be done."

It was so good to see Max once more. Their friendship has extended many years and through many wondrous adventures. Smiticles always felt a bit more relaxed and settled when his friend was around.
This night's meeting, however, left Smiticles with a great unsettled feeling. The two sat for a long time in the clearing between their homes while Max detailed the corruption and darkness spreading across the lands. One to always take things in stride, the incursion of OES into Cove was bothersome, but to Smiticles it was not a major worry. Max's news of their subsequent move into Minoc signaled a much larger threat and put the Cove issue in a new perspective.
This is not a minor probing by OES into the little used and sparsely inhabited region of Cove. This is clearly a full scale invasion of the area. With Cove and Minoc under their bloodied and crooked finger, Riverrun and the City of Vesper would be surrounded by disease.
"The arms of this vile spider weaving its web across the land must be severed now" he thought as he left his friend Max and headed back to his home.
"My friends from the Legion have Minoc under their protection so its falls upon our lap to handle Cove"...We must be vigilant and just in our dealings but we must also be swift and true with our swords if we are to rid this festering plague from our homelands!"
Upon reaching his bedchamber Smiticles took stock of his equipment. Having been recently on the road once again his gear was in rough shape. Running a finger along the blade of his cutlass it paused several times on the notches and nicks in the cold steel. Cleaning the road dust from his armor has made the dents in the plate and the tears in the leather that much more evident.
"This is not how a warrior enters battle" he thought. With that he proceeded to make arrangements for MhicGuille Moire, his old friend and trusted tailor and smithy, to swing by Riverrun and tend to his armaments and accoutrements. A last thought entered his mind as he un-strapped his tunic..."We are on the brink of a war the likes of which the ALV has never fought before. For the first time we are entering a battle, not in support as an ally, but on our own as a vanguard of justice. We will need a banner and some colors for the field of honor". And with that reflection his tailor had another order to fill. |
